Fall 2010 | Marc Jacobs

Written by Carl on Friday, February 5th, 2010 | 2010, adrian bosch, fall, fall 2010, lookbooks/presentations, marc jacobs   

A playful mix of quirky proportions and serious colors take the latest Marc Jacobs collection by storm. When sharp tailoring is not embraced for a strong presentation of outerwear and suiting, the silhouette is let out for relaxed pleated trousers or left in chaos for a nod to Jacobs’ infamous kilts.

Fashion Week by Berns | Cheap Monday Fall ‘10

Written by Carl on Wednesday, February 3rd, 2010 | 2010, Kristian Akegren, Runway, adrian bosch, charlie westerberg, cheap monday, fall, fall 2010, fashion week by berns, linus gustin, max barreau, wiktor hansson   

With an apocalypse in mind, Cheap Monday’s fall 2010 showing included a somber sea of black and gray, as the label played it safe with their signature snug fit. Keeping it ultra-casual with boat-necks, tonal patched sweatshirts and conservative outerwear, designer Ann-Sofie Back relied on Cheap Monday’s short history and a fondness for knits to get her minimal point across.

Paris Fashion Week | Lanvin Fall 2010

Written by Carl on Sunday, January 24th, 2010 | 2010, Runway, adrian bosch, adrien sahores, aiden andrews, alex dunstan, alexander johansson, anthon wellsjo, benoni loos, callum wilson, charlie france, fall, fall 2010, felix schopgens, jakob hybholt, jeremy young, johannes linder, lanvin, paris fashion week, philipp bierbaum, rob rae, robbie wadge, rutger derksen, thomas penfound, zdenek   

Lanvin creative director Alber Elbaz explained that the latest collection from the French fashion house took its inspirations from the street, looking to the style of everyday people for motivation. Developing this theme, designer Lucas Ossendrijver turned to a smart mix of both low-key and luxe pieces. Balancing the fitted with the relaxed, the collection looked to slouchy knits, lived-in trousers, functional outerwear and cinched waists for a subtle wardrobe update. Rounded out in a primary color palette with a hint of autumn, the collection is deserving of praise for its construction and effortless silhouettes.
